Growing systems for quality baking wheat: the effects of catch crops on yield and nitrate leaching Organic Eprints
Mauscherning, Inken; Loges, Ralf; Pedersen, Lene; Taube, Friedhelm.
In maritime climates the production of winter wheat often leads to high nitrate leaching losses. In this study mixtures of winter wheat and catch crops were analyzed as alternative growing system to avoid high leaching losses. In a field experiment pure winter wheat grown as control showed highest N-losses. Leaching losses of 140 kg N ha-1 after the pre-crop grass-clover and of 50 kg N ha-1 after oats as pre-crop were measured. Compared to this, growing winter wheat in mixture with forage rape or oats reduced nitrate leaching by 50 %. Common vetch as mixture partner to winter wheat had a lower potential to reduce leaching losses. Comparable results were obtained growing the catch crops alone followed by spring wheat. Beisaat von Zwischenfrüchten als Möglichkeit zur Reduzierung der N-Auswaschung in Wintergetreide? Organic Eprints
Loges, Dr. Ralf; Mauscherning, Inken; Taube, Prof. Dr. Friedhelm.
In a field experiment the potential of mixtures of winter cereals and catch crops to reduce nitrate leaching was investigated. Pure winter wheat showed the highest N-losses (56 kg N ha-1). Compared to a control without a catch crop, winter rye and oilseed radish grown in pure stand or in mixture with a winter cereal reduced nitrate-leaching by 30 to 80 %. However, common vetch had a significant lower potential compared to the tested non-legume catch crops. Further investigations are needed to optimize the system with special regards to the concurrence between cereal and catch crop in autumn and in early spring.

Effekte der Umstellung auf ökologischen Landbau auf die Segetalflora zweier Ackerbaubetriebe in Schleswig-Holstein Organic Eprints
Neumann, Helge; Geweke, Oliver; Mauscherning, Inken; Schütz, Wolfgang; Loges, Ralf; Roweck, Hartmut; Taube, Friedhelm.
On two farms in Northern Germany the number of weed species in arable fields was about twice as large three to five years after conversion to organic agriculture compared with the last year of conventional cropping. Results indicate positive effects of organic farming on the weed flora although rare species are still lacking to date.

Autumn sown catch crop understoreys as strategy to reduce nitrate leaching in winter cereals Organic Eprints
Loges, Ralf; Mauscherning, Inken; Taube, Friedhelm.
Under conditions with wet mild winters due to high nitrate leaching risk growing systems with high nitrogen (N) uptake efficiency in autumn are necessary, especially after pre crops with a high N release. In 2003 and 2004 a field trial was conducted in Northern Germany to investigate autumn N uptake and nitrate leaching in autumn sown winter wheat (Triticum aestivum L.) and winter oilseed rape (Brassica napus) grown intercropped with catch crops. Catch crops in pure stands were sown as control. In each system three catch crops common vetch (Vicia sativa), forage rape (Brassica napus) and oats (Avena sativa) were tested simultaneously.
